English meaning
Senses
ока́зываться is used for these senses in English:
- come (copulative, fossil word) To become, to turn out to be.
- come (transitive, informal) To pretend to be; to behave in the manner of; to assume the role of.
- end up (copulative) To come to a final place, condition, or situation, sometimes unplanned or unexpected; to turn out.
- prove (transitive) To demonstrate that something is true or viable; to give proof for; to bear out; to testify.
- turn out (intransitive, idiomatic, copulative) To end up; to result.
